首页SIP Trunk根据tps计算并发用户数的方法,根据tps计算并发用户数的方法有

根据tps计算并发用户数的方法,根据tps计算并发用户数的方法有

交换机交换机时间2024-09-08 07:56:44分类SIP Trunk浏览32
导读:大家好,今天小编关注到一个比较有意思的话题,就是关于根据tps计算并发用户数的方法的问题,于是小编就整理了3个相关介绍根据tps计算并发用户数的方法的解答,让我们一起看看吧。支付宝的tps是多少?jmeter中tps怎么控制在一定范围?性能测试的类型都有哪些?支付宝的tps是多少?什么是TPS呢,专业一点的解释,就是“系统每秒钟能够处……...

大家好,今天小编关注到一个比较意思的话题,就是关于根据tps计算并发用户数方法问题,于是小编就整理了3个相关介绍根据tps计算并发用户数的方法的解答,让我们一起看看吧。

  1. 支付宝的tps是多少?
  2. jmeter中tps怎么控制在一定范围?
  3. 性能测试的类型都有哪些?

支付宝的tps是多少

什么是TPS呢,专业一点的解释,就是“系统每秒钟能够处理业务数量”,通俗的定义,就是“系统的吞吐量”。

具体计算方法是:

根据tps计算并发用户数的方法,根据tps计算并发用户数的方法有
图片来源网络,侵删)

TPS = 并发数/平均响应时间

对于比特币而言,并发数就是一个区块链里包含的数据大小,目前一个区块的大小是2118。

平均响应时间就是打包一个区块的时间,也就是10分钟,600秒。

根据tps计算并发用户数的方法,根据tps计算并发用户数的方法有
(图片来源网络,侵删)

那么比特币的TPS=2118÷600=3.53

对于以太坊来说,一个区块的数量取决于“币龄”的多少,平均响应时间也不固定,同样取决于奖励多少,粗略估计,TPS大概就是每秒十几笔。

举例说明

根据tps计算并发用户数的方法,根据tps计算并发用户数的方法有
(图片来源网络,侵删)

最贴近生活中的例子就是支付宝了,我们日常生活中一般都会用到它。尤其是当双11或者其他购物节的时候,大家都会在零点买很多东西。

jmeter中tps怎么控制在一定范围?

要在JMeter中控制TPS(每秒事务数)在一定范围内,可以使用以下方法之一:

1. 使用线程组的“Ramp-Up Period”选项来控制并发用户数的增长速率,从而控制TPS。通过逐渐增加并发用户数,可以逐步增加TPS,直到达到所需的范围。

2. 使用定时器来控制请求发送频率。可以设置固定的延迟时间或使用随机延迟时间来模拟真实的用户行为,并控制TPS在指定范围内。

3. 使用逻辑控制器(如While控制器)和计数器来控制循环次数,从而控制TPS。通过设置循环次数和延迟时间,可以控制每秒发送的请求数,从而控制TPS在特定范围内。

无论选择哪种方法,都需要根据测试需求和系统性能来调整参数,以确保TPS在所需范围内。

在JMeter中,可以通过调整线程组的线程数和延迟时间来控制事务每秒(TPS)的速率。以下是一些可以帮助你控制TPS的方法:

1. 线程数(Number of Threads):线程数决定了并发用户的数量。可以根据需要调整线程组的线程数来控制TPS。通过增加或减少线程数,可以增加或减少并发请求数量,进而控制TPS。

2. 延迟时间(Ramp-Up Period):延迟时间定义了线程组中每个线程启动之间的间隔时间。通过增加延迟时间,可以使并发请求的启动逐渐加速,从而控制TPS。较小的延迟时间会导致更高的并发请求速率,较大的延迟时间则会减慢并发请求速率。

3. 定时器(Timers):JMeter提供了多种定时器,可以按照一定的频率来控制发送请求的速率。通过添加定时器来控制发送请求的时间间隔,从而控制TPS。

4. 断言(Assertions):在测试***中添加断言可以控制请求成功率。

性能测试的类型都有哪些

1、性能测试:性能测试通常泛指所有类型的性能测试,目标是在特定条件下验证软件系统的性能是否达到预期指标的结果。

2、负载测试:负载测试是指模拟真实的用户行为,通过不断加压直到系统性能测试瓶颈或***达到饱和。负载测试是最常进行的性能测试,用于测量系统的容量,发现系统瓶颈并配合性能调优。

3、压力测试:压力测试是指测试系统在一定的饱和状态下系统的处理能力。在负载测试的基础上,继续不断加压到一定阶段。通过压力测试通过CPU使用率达到75%以上或者内存使用率达70%以上(具体的压力指标也可以是数据库达到相关指标,或者中间件连接数达到某种指标等等),用于测试系统在压力环境下的稳定性。

注:许多开发人员提出测试申请,说要做一个压力测试,做为专业的性能测试人员,那么需要明确测试需求,开发人员说的压力测试,往往不是真正意义上的压力测试

4、可靠性测试:可靠性测试是指加载一定的业务压力,同时让压力持续运行一段时间,测试系统是否可以稳定运行。

5、并发测试:并发测试是模拟用户在访问同一应用的测试,用于发现并发问题,例如线程锁、***争用、数据库死锁等。

6、配置测试:配置测试是指验证各种配置对系统性能的影响,常用于性能调优和能力规划。

7、疲劳强度测试:在系统稳定运行情况下,以能够支持的最大并发用户数或日常运行用户数,持续执行业务操作一段时间,通过综合分析交易执行指标和***监控指标,来确定系统处理最大工作强度的性能表现。

8、大数据量测试:大数据量测试侧重点在于数据的量上,包括独立的数据量测试和综合数据量测试。独立的数据量测试可以理解为某些系统存储传输、统计、查询等业务进行大数据量测试,而综合数据量测试一般和压力测试、负载测试、疲劳强度测试相结合进行。

你是想学习测试相关的知识吗?可以去优就业了解一下相关的课程

到此,以上就是小编对于根据tps计算并发用户数的方法的问题就介绍到这了,希望介绍关于根据tps计算并发用户数的方法的3点解答对大家有用。

[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。转载请注明出处:http://www.registrycleanersforyou.com/post/9675.html
测试并发控制
想用国际漫游短信,先了解日本收费规则!-日本开通国际漫游费用